Lacosamide 100mg Tablets: My Experience with Seizure Control and Side Effects
I've been taking Lacosamide 100mg Tablets for about six months now to control my seizures, and I've had a mix of good and bad experiences. On the positive side, my seizures have decreased significantly, and I feel more in control of my daily life. However, I've also dealt with some side effects that have been challenging. The biggest issue I had was suicidal thoughts, which is scary. I contacted my doctor and we changed my medication. It's important to watch out for mood changes and talk to someone if you're feeling bad.
I started Lacosamide a few months ago and have had some pretty bad side effects, including memory problems and a change in balance. My doctor said these might pass, but it's been really tough. Has anyone else had similar issues?
I've been on Lacosamide for a year and it's been a lifesaver. My seizures are under control, but I did have some dizziness and double vision at the start. It subsided after a few weeks. Hang in there!
Lacosamide has been a game-changer for me. The side effects were rough at first—dizziness, fatigue, and excess sweating—but they've mostly gone away. The key is to stick with it and talk to your doctor about any issues.

I switched to Lacosamide after my other meds didn't work. It's been great for seizure control, but the dry mouth is awful. Drinking plenty of water helps, but it's still a pain. Anyone else deal with this?

I've had some issues with severe dizziness and fainting spells. I contacted my doctor right away and they adjusted my dose. It's much better now, but I wish I had known this could happen.
I've had some weird tingling sensations and abnormal eye movements with Lacosamide. It's been really disconcerting, but my doctor said it's a known side effect. Not ideal, but at least it's documented!
